Air-Puff Tonometers: Challenges and insights

Air-Puff Tonometers presents the latest achievements and research works in the area of intraocular pressure measurement by the air-puff method. This method is used, for example, by the Corvis(R) ST, owing to the ultra-high-speed Scheimpflug camera, which records corneal deformation being the response to an air puff. The text also covers:

- New methods of image analysis and processing
- New engineering methods used in devices
- Method reducing measurement (intraocular pressure) errors
- The change in the blood pulsation phase during measurement that affects the results in different ways
- Other IOP measurement methods (using the air-puff method)
- Medical and engineering problems with the air-puff method

This book is recommended reading for those involved in the analysis and processing of images and wanting to expand their knowledge of contemporary diagnostic methods and image analysis.
